Those who grew up without internet, computers, cell phones, tablets, blue tooth, wi-fi or even television when they were still young kids are far less likely to be savvy or at least as savvy re modern technology as those of you who grew up with these things. I know a fair number of professional people with masters and doctorate degrees who still use their cell phones to make or receive calls, perhaps text if they have to, but aren't interested in apps. My husband is not an uneducated man but if you asked him what a phone app was, he probably couldn't tell you.

I am the IT person for our household and believe me that means we are in a lot of trouble if anything very complicated comes up. I do use a few apps on my phone and can do searches for things on it, text and do email, keep a calendar etc. but wouldn't have a clue about using my phone to manage a home security system, keep track of my car etc. as my kids can do.

I remember George H.W. Bush being blasted and ridiculed for not knowing that grocery scanners existed. But when you have been a high ranking official in government and never do your own grocery shopping at the time that technology began to be used, you probably wouldn't be aware of it. It doesn't mean you are stupid or out of touch. It just means you haven't had a reason to know about or learn something.

A little understanding and compassion of the older generations please. We know stuff that most of you young ones will never experience or understand even if we aren't as up to date on modern technology.
